beatzaplentyandClaude Sonnet 4.6 7e4b2d33fb fix(pxe-boot): open UDP 4011 for PXE boot service discovery
After the proxy DHCP handshake, the UEFI client queries the PXE boot
server on UDP port 4011 to get the actual boot filename. This port was
not open in the NixOS firewall, so all four PXE discovery attempts from
the test VM silently timed out. dnsmasq was bound to 0.0.0.0:4011 but
never received the packets.

beatzaplentyandClaude Sonnet 4.6 f0e76f8aff fix(pxe-boot): use pxe-service for proxy DHCP initial boot offers
dnsmasq 2.93 does not send proxy DHCP offers from dhcp-boot alone in proxy
mode — pxe-service is required to trigger proxy offers for the initial boot.

Replace the dhcp-boot-based arch detection with pxe-service entries for
arch 0 (BIOS), 7 (EFI BC / OVMF), and 9 (EFI x86-64), then use dhcp-boot
only for the iPXE second-boot HTTP chain (tag:ipxe clients). Add log-dhcp
for post-deploy verification.

beatzaplentyandClaude Sonnet 4.6 c770feebc9 fix(pxe-boot): disable dnsmasq DNS listener to avoid port 53 conflict
dnsmasq binds port 53 by default even when only proxy DHCP is needed.
systemd-resolved already owns port 53 on the pxe-boot container, so
dnsmasq crashes at startup. Setting port=0 disables the DNS listener
entirely — pxe-boot only needs the proxy DHCP path for iPXE chainloading.

beatzaplentyandClaude Sonnet 4.6 58c40292e2 fix(pxe-boot): move dnsmasq out of systemd.services into services.dnsmasq
dnsmasq config was placed inside systemd.services{} block, making Nix
interpret it as systemd.services.dnsmasq.settings (which doesn't exist).
Move to top-level services.dnsmasq and add UDP 67 to firewall for DHCP
proxy mode.

beatzaplentyandClaude Sonnet 4.6 40856b2e5e feat(pxe-boot): add FreeIPA Server (Rocky Linux 9) iPXE menu entry
Adds an unattended install option to the PXE boot menu that installs
Rocky Linux 9 and configures FreeIPA on the domain-controller.sweet.home
host without any operator interaction after selecting the menu entry.

How it works:
- fetch-rocky-pxeboot.service downloads the Rocky 9 Anaconda pxeboot
  kernel and initrd from the Rocky mirror on first pxe-boot deploy
  (idempotent, same pattern as fetch-debian-netboot)
- rocky-freeipa.ipxe boots Anaconda with inst.ks pointing at the
  hosted Kickstart and net.ifnames=0 biosdevname=0 for stable eth0
- rocky-freeipa.ks (generated, includes vars.adminSshKey) performs:
  - Minimal Rocky 9 install with ipa-server + ipa-server-dns
  - Static IP 192.168.2.138 via NM connection file written in %post
  - /etc/hosts fixed for FreeIPA FQDN requirement
  - Random DM + admin passwords generated and saved to
    /root/ipa-credentials.txt (chmod 600, never hardcoded)
  - freeipa-first-boot.service oneshot enabled to run
    ipa-server-install on the first real boot (~20 min)

beatzaplentyandClaude Sonnet 4.6 f7c32aff12 feat(pxe-boot): add Debian bookworm minimal netboot menu entry
Adds a `fetch-debian-netboot.service` oneshot that downloads the Debian
bookworm netboot kernel and initrd from deb.debian.org on first boot,
stages them under /srv/pxe/http/debian/, and serves them via a generated
debian.ipxe chain script. The service is idempotent — it skips the
download if both files are already present.

Also merges the previously split systemd.tmpfiles.rules and
systemd.services blocks into a single systemd = { ... } attrset to
satisfy statix's repeated-keys lint.

beatzaplentyandClaude Sonnet 5 6f8c6c8ef1 Resolve all statix and nixpkgs-fmt warnings repo-wide
Zero W20 (repeated attribute keys), W10 (empty { ... }: variadic
pattern, use _: instead), and W04 (a = x.a instead of inherit)
warnings remain anywhere in the tree, and nixpkgs-fmt --check is
clean on all 46 .nix files.

Repeated-key merges go as deep as statix actually flags per file
(e.g. boot.loader.* nested under boot.loader = { ... } once the
outer boot.* merge exposed it as its own repeat) — every merge is a
pure attribute-path restructuring with no value changes, verified by
comparing config.system.build.toplevel.drvPath before/after for a
representative host per changed module plus a full 19-host + 4-package
eval sweep.

One indentation slip caught and fixed during this pass: nesting
modules/installer/common.nix's environment.etc."auto-install.sh".text
under an environment = { ... } block initially normalized the
script's shebang/set line indentation, which actually changes the
rendered file (Nix's '' string dedent treats it as real content, not
cosmetic whitespace) — reproduced the original's exact indentation
and reverified the rendered script is byte-identical to before.

modules/services/zfs/auto-mount-volumes.nix picked up formatting too;
worth noting it isn't imported by anything in this flake at all.

beatzaplentyandClaude Sonnet 5 eadb1e35ce Centralize shared values into variables.nix
One file (variables.nix) holding every value that was previously
hardcoded and repeated across modules: LAN domain/CIDR, home/tailnet
domains, cross-host references (nix-cache substituter hostname, NFS
server hostname, remote-builder user), PXE/PBS IPs, timezone, and the
primary username.

Wired in via flake.nix's specialArgs (and home-manager's
extraSpecialArgs for the two home.nix files), so any module picks it
up by just adding `vars` to its function arguments — no explicit
import needed. Two hosts (nix-cache, server) now derive their own
networking.hostName from the same variable other hosts use to reach
them, so there's exactly one place to change either identifier.

Purely mechanical: every substituted value matches what was already
there, confirmed by identical toplevel .drv paths for all 17 targets
before and after.

beatzaplentyandClaude Sonnet 5 e76486efbe Refactor flake targets into platform x build-type matrix
Generates all nixosConfigurations from mkTarget(platform, buildType,
hostPath) instead of hand-written per-host blocks, so adding a new
platform or build type is a one-line addition. Per-machine identity
(hostname, hostId, secrets, stateVersion) moves into hosts/<name>/host.nix;
platform-specific config (hardware, boot, networking) into
modules/platforms/*.nix; build-type config (minimal/server/docker/gui/
nix-cache/pxe-boot) into modules/build-types/*.nix.

Old flat targets (nixos, docker, server, nix-cache, nix-minimal, pxe-boot)
are replaced by the 17-target <platform>-<buildtype> matrix; each new
target was verified to evaluate before its old counterpart was removed.
CI workflows and docs/aliases now discover hosts dynamically via
nixosConfigurations attrNames and /etc/flake-target instead of hardcoded
lists, so they can't drift from flake.nix again.
